Job Description:
As a key worker working in our Healthcare Division, you play a vital role in the success of phs. To our customers, you are the face of the company. Your excellent customer service skills will help keep our customers satisfied and loyal.
As an experienced Class 2 Service Technician in our Healthcare division, your responsibilities will include collecting health-related waste products, such as Pharmaceutical, Non-hazardous, and Hazardous Waste, as well as clinical waste. Currently, this includes supporting the nation’s Covid testing stations. Whatever your route for the day, you will be essential in maintaining hygienic and fresh facilities for our customers.
Your daily tasks as a Service Technician at phs will involve:
* Following planned routes, using PDA devices to confirm collections and manage site access issues. Familiarity with in-cab technology, satellite navigation, and smartphones is beneficial.
* Using Soft Compaction Vehicles designed specifically for our service, similar to refuge collection vehicles.
* Emptying and collecting Euro Bins containing offensive waste.
* Supporting Covid testing stations by collecting sealed waste.
* Completing hazardous and transfer notes for consignments.
* Returning daily to your depot to unload collected waste.
The ideal candidate for the Service Technician role at phs will have:
* A good safety record with a focus on safety and legal compliance.
* An LGV Class 2 (Category C) driving license, current Driver CPC card, and a valid Digital Tachograph Card.
* Held a full driving license for at least 12 months with no more than 6 penalty points and no IN or DD endorsements within the last five years.
* An open-minded attitude towards the products carried on your vehicle.
* Vaccinations against Hepatitis B, Tetanus/Polio, and Hepatitis A are recommended; phs covers employee vaccinations.
In return for your commitment and expertise, you will receive:
* A salary of £33,850.96 based on a 40-hour week (Monday to Friday).
* 13 pay periods per year (every 4 weeks).
* Discounts with retailers including O2 and F&B.
* Pension scheme.
* 30 days of annual leave (including Christmas Day), with bank holidays as normal working days except Christmas Day.
